    Josh Taylor vs Teofimo Lopez: Stream, TV channel, UK start time and undercard for HUGE world title fight

    JOSH Taylor will defend his WBO super-lightweight title against former unified lightweight champion Teofimo Lopez.This mouthwatering world title bout comes as the Scot’s first fight since his triumph over Jack Catterall at the start of 2022.
    Josh Taylor celebrates victory over Jack CatterallCredit: PA
    Teofimo Lopez (L) in action against Spanish boxer Sandor Martin (R) during their Junior Welterweight bout at Madison Square GardenCredit: EPA
    Taylor became the UK’s first undisputed champion in the four-belt era following his victory against Jose Ramirez in 2021 to unify the IBF, WBA, WBO and WBC 140lbs titles.
    Lopez shocked the world in 2020 at the MGM Grand when he beat Vasyl Lomachenko to become the unified lightweight champion of the world.
    The Brooklyn native then lost in his first defence of the titles by way of split decision against George Kambosos Jr at Madison Square Garden at the end of 2021.
    Teofimo Lopez called out Josh Taylor following his triumph over Pedro Campa in August 2022.

    Can Joao Cancelo play for Bayern Munich in their Champions League quarter-final against Man City?

    JOAO CANCELO will be eager to prove to Pep that he made a mistake in sending him out on loan to Bayern Munich – but is he eligible to play?Bayern are all set to square up with Manchester City in a tasty Champions League quarter-final on Tuesday.
    Resulting in Cancelo returning to the Etihad just three months after making the switch from City to the Bavarians in January.
    However, there are two things that fans from both sides are currently unsure about.
    The outcome of the game and whether Cancelo is allowed to play against his parent club.
    Can Joao Cancelo play in the Champions League?
    New Bayern Munich boss Thomas Tuchel will be delighted to know that Joao Cancelo CAN play for Bayern in the Champions League.
    Read More on Football
    UEFA’s rules state that clubs can register a maximum of three new players during the winter.
    And it does not matter if they have already represented another club in the competition.
    This is also how the Portuguese star was able to play in both legs for Bayern in their Paris Saint-Germain victory.
    Can Joao Cancelo play against Man City?
    Premier League rules do not allow players on loan to face their parent clubs, but those rules do not apply to teams in European competitions.
    Most read in Champions League
    Meaning that Joao Cancelo CAN play against the current Premier League holders.
    City had the option of agreeing a clause with Bayern that would prevent Cancelo from playing against them.
    However, Bild reporter Tobi Altschaffl revealed that City have not inserted the clause on this occasion.

    Who is Arsenal FC owner Stan Kroenke and how long has he owned the club for?

    ARSENAL have been setting the Premier League alight this season with their name rarely not on the lips of pundits across the country.As the evolution of the club under Mikel Arteta continues, we look further at the man behind the strategy, Stan Kroenke.
    Stan Kroenke holds the Super Bowl trophy aloft after his Los Angeles Rams beat the Cincinnati Bengals
    Who is Arsenal FC owner Stan Kroenke?
    American billionaire Stan Kroenke has seen his investments flourish as his sports franchises succeed on all levels, dominating their sports.
    In 2022, the Los Angeles Rams won the Super Bowl, Colorado Mammoth won the NLL and Colorado Avalanche won the NHL championship.
    It seems fitting that only Arsenal were to add more silverware to his portfolio, which appears to be on the cards this season in the Premier League.
    The 75-year-old is seeing his investments go from strength to strength.
    When did Stan Kroenke buy Arsenal?

    Stan Kroenke now owns 100 per cent of the Gunners having bought his first shares in 2007 – becoming majority stakeholder in 2011 and slowly increasing his shares to the point where Kroenke Sports & Entertainment (KSE) now solely own the club.
    The American businessman bought out Alisher Usmanov’s shares in the club to take ownership after a deal thought to be worth in the region of £602m.
    Kroenke began his interest in Arsenal by purchasing a mere 9.9% stake in the club and over time has worked at that to the point where he is now the club’s owner with nobody else co-owning any part of the football club.
    In the past, fans have been critical of the American businessman saying that he is too distanced from the club and demanding that someone come in to save them from his grasp.
    However, perception has changed somewhat as transfer funds have been made available more regularly and Kroenke’s son, Josh, has become more hands-on in North London.
    Mikel Arteta has praised the foresight and vision of the owner recently and how they are working closely with him to take the football club to where it wants to, and needs to be.
